Chairman`s Statement                                                            
The period under review was an active and important one for the Group.  Most    
encouragingly the Group returned to overall profitability with both operating   
profit and total profit being positive for the first time since the 2008        
credit crisis.                                                                  
Through the listing on the JSE Limited ("JSE") of its parent company,           
Redefine Properties International Limited ("RI Ltd"), the Group was able to     
significantly strengthen its statement of financial position, diversify its     
investment portfolio into hotel properties and consolidate its strategic        
holding in the Cromwell Group in Australia.                                     
The Group`s trading operations performed well and the non-trading result was    
a net positive for the period.  The trading results were bolstered by rental    
income on a number of acquisitions and tight cost containment.  Non-trading     
results included some write back of previous loses on interest rate swaps and   
mark-to-market gains on a number of instruments.  There were limited fair       
value adjustments on the bulk of the Group`s property portfolio as the          
property sector continues to be impacted by liquidity constraints.              
Although it is early days, the new investment in hotel properties has           
exceeded expectations and the outlook for the sector and the Group`s            
strategically located, quality hotel portfolio in particular is very            
promising.                                                                      
The Group however remains cautious about the general economic environment for   
the remainder of the financial year.  In the UK, banks continue to reduce       
exposure to the property sector which will limit any short- term increase in    
commercial property values notwithstanding inflationary pressures.              
Interest rates are expected to remain at relatively low levels in both the UK   
and Europe in the near term, although the Investment Manager is being           
cautious in its interest rate strategy and is budgeting for increases in the    
bank rate over the next three financial years.                                  
The boards of Wichford P.L.C and RI plc have agreed in principle to a           
combination of the two companies ("the Potential Merger").  An announcement     
in this regard was made on 23 March 2011.  Expectations are that the            
Potential Merger will become effective, subject to the necessary regulatory     
and shareholder approvals being obtained, by the end of the third calendar      
quarter in 2011.                                                                
The Potential Merger is consistent with our strategy to build a larger, more    
liquid company focused on diversified, income producing investment              
properties. We believe that the enlarged company will be well placed to         
deliver attractive cash returns for investors and competitive total returns     
over the long-term.

COMMENTARY                                                                      
Introduction                                                                    
RI plc is a property investment and development company which owns              
investments in commercial and retail properties in the UK, Switzerland,         
Germany and the Channel Islands, which provide sustainable occupancy rates      
and income flows, together with opportunities for development and value         
enhancement.  The Company also owns material investments in two listed          
companies being Wichford P.L.C. in the United Kingdom (currently 21.7%) and     
the Cromwell Group in Australia (22.2% post the interim period).  It recently   
extended its investment mandate to include investments in hotel properties.     
The Group`s primary objective is to produce sustainable and growing income      
for its investors.  Underscoring this is RI plc`s pursuit of revenue            
enhancing opportunities that provide long term capital growth and translate     
into increasing distributions to shareholders.                                  
Growth in income and distributions is achieved through:                         
-    organic growth from the core property portfolio;                           
-    increased distributions from strategic listed securities;                  
-    yield enhancing acquisitions and disposals;                                
-    development and redevelopment of properties to add value to the property   
    portfolio; and                                                              
-    containment of costs.                                                      
Financial Results                                                               
RI plc has declared a dividend of 2.03 pence per share for the six months       
ended 28 February 2011, based on the distributable earnings of GBP 8.4          
million.  The interim dividend declaration illustrates that the Company is on   
track to achieve the forecast dividend for the year ended 31 August 2011        
contained in the Redefine Properties International Limited ("RI Ltd") JSE       
prospectus issued on 23 August 2010 and reflects a steady operational           
performance across the Group.                                                   
The Group produced a net profit for the period attributable to equity holders   
of the parent of GBP 9.5 million which represents an increase of 347.7% over    
the corresponding 5 month interim period to 28 February 2010 and a 292.4%       
increase since the 31 August 2010 financial year end.                           
Gross rental income reflects a 60.1% pro-rata increase over the 31 August       
2010 financial year,the majority of which is due to the acquisition of the      
Hotel Property Portfolio and the OBI properties.                                
Wichford P.L.C ("Wichford")                                                     
Wichford delivered a pleasing set of results for the financial year ended 30    
September 2010 and met the challenging targets set out at the time of the       
rights issue in September 2009.                                                 
Earnings per share of 0.90 pence from the trading operations reflected a 4.7%   
increase on last year.  A final dividend of 0.33 pence per share was paid on    
1 March 2011, resulting in income of GBP 761,548 for RI plc.                    
Further details of the Potential Merger can be found in the Company`s           
announcement published on the London Stock Exchange Regulatory News Service     
on 23 March 2011.                                                               
Cromwell Group ("Cromwell")                                                     
The Company`s investment in Cromwell showed a gain of GBP 11.5million since     
31 August 2010 and continued to deliver a 10% yield on the initial              
acquisition price.                                                              
Cromwell reported first half (period ended 31 December 2011) operating          
earnings of AUS$32.9 million, or 3.7 cents per stapled security and advised     
the market that it is on track to achieve full year earnings of at least 7.0    
cents per stapled security. In line with its objective of increasing its        
presence in the Australian property market, RI plc subscribed for a further     
35 million Cromwell stapled securities in March 2011, resulting in RI plc       
holding 22.2% in Cromwell.  The transaction consolidates the Group`s position   
as the largest security holder in Cromwell and provides significant influence   
over the affairs of Cromwell.                                                   
Property Portfolio                                                              
In addition to the aggregate Wichford and Cromwell property securities          
totalling GBP 103million, as at 28 February 2011 the Group had interests in     
99 properties with a gross rentable area of approximately 3.9million square     
feet.  These include 4 UK shopping centres; a large integrated UK town centre   
redevelopment project; well let, low risk, stable income office and             
commercial properties spread across the UK and Jersey; six German-based         
portfolios which include, shopping centres, supermarkets, petrol stations and   
a medical centre; anda supermarket and home depot centre in Switzerland.

As at 28 February 2011, the Group`s property portfolio was valued at GBP 510    
million and had a vacancy rate of 1.6%.                                         
Acquisitions and Disposals                                                      
OBI properties                                                                  
On 2 December 2010, RI plc announced the effective 50% acquisition of two       
properties located in Herzogenrath and Schwandorf, Germany ("the                
OBIproperties").                                                                
The OBI properties are leased to OBI on 15 year leases. OBI is Germany`s        
leading DIY chain with over 530 stores throughout Europe, employs over 38,000   
employees and turnover of approximately EUR 5.9 billion in 2009. There are 3    
other tenants, all national German chains, which account for approximately      
10% of the rental income of the OBI properties.                                 
The OBI properties were acquired for a purchase price of EUR 23 million. The    
OBI properties are funded through a senior debt facility of EUR 16.7 million    
with a term of 7 years and an interest rate of 1.3% above Euribor.  An          
interest rate instrument is currently being negotiated to fix the interest      
rate.                                                                           
Swiss properties                                                                
In February 2011, RI plc acquired the remaining 19.54% of Kalihora Holdings     
Limited ("Kalihora") which it did not already hold for a total purchase price   
of GBP 1,007,160. The total purchase price was settled by a placement of        
1,694,000 new RI plc shares at a subscription price of 54.5 pence per share     
with the non-controlling shareholders of Kalihora ("the Placing").  The         
balance of the purchase price of GBP 83,930 was settled in cash.                
Kalihora, a company that owns two COOP stores in Switzerland, was 80.46%        
owned by the Company, prior to the Placing.                                     
Hotel properties                                                                
RI plc completed the acquisition of the Splendid Hotel Portfolio ("the Hotel    
Property Portfolio") on 30 November 2010.  The Hotel Property Portfolio         
includes the following hotels:                                                  
-    Holiday Inn Brentford Lock, Brentford, London;                             
-    Express by Holiday Inn Limehouse, London;                                  
-    Express by Holiday Inn Park Royal, North Acton, London;                    
-    Express by Holiday Inn Royal Docks, London;  and                           
-    Express by Holiday Inn Southwark, London.                                  
The total consideration payable after acquisition costs was GBP 112 million.    
The Hotel Property Portfolio is an exceptional acquisition, as not only is it   
London based, but its track record of occupancy and revenue are exemplary.      
A lease agreement has been entered into with Redefine Hotel Management          
Limited ("RHML"), a subsidiary of the Investment Manager. RHML has the          
expertise and resources necessary to effectively operate and manage the Hotel   
Property Portfolio.                                                             
Streatham Disposal                                                              
An agreement was exchanged on 16 December 2010 for the disposal of Ciref        
Streatham Limited, a subsidiary company that owns two properties in             
Streatham, South London.  The base sale price of GBP 4.85 million is slightly   
below the book value of the properties; however the Company will receive an     
additional payment should the purchaser sell the total site for more than an    
agreed amount. No value has been attributed to the potential additional         
consideration in the interim financial statements. Payment of the base sale     
price is due 24 months after exchange.                                          
JSE Listing of RI Ltd                                                           
The Company`s controlling shareholder Redefine Properties Limited transferred   
its shareholding in RI plc to a South African subsidiary RI Ltd with effect     
from 1 August 2010 in exchange for linked units in RI Ltd. The linked units     
comprise one share indivisibly linked to one debenture in RI Ltd. RI Ltd was    
successfully listed on the JSE on 7 September 2010.  The listing was preceded   
by a capital raising with some GBP 84 million being raised in the process and   
was well received by the South African investment community.  RI Ltd`s sole     
asset comprises its shareholding in RI plc with each RI Ltd linked unit         
effectively equating to one share in RI plc.                                    
Borrowings                                                                      
The restructuring of the senior debt of the Shopping Centre Portfolio, as set   
out in the Annual report, has allowed the Group to extend its average debt      
expiry profile and the absence of loan to value covenants is an asset in the    
current economic environment.                                                   
From a UK perspective, RI plc has a conservative debt profile with a current    
overall loan-to-value ratio of circa 61%.                                       
Market Overview                                                                 
The three major economies in which the Group operates showed mixed economic     
conditions during the period under review.                                      
In the UK GDP shrank by 0.5% in Q4 of 2010 (Source: UK Office for National      
Statistics), but is expected to grow during Q1 2011.  The Bank of England is    
being squeezed by an above target inflation rate and a below target growth      
rate and is expected to err on supporting growth at the expense of a slightly   
higher inflation rate over the medium-term.  Consumer confidence is fragile     
and although business confidence appears to be building, the economy is         
likely to move sideways for the remainder of this financial year.  Growth in    
rentals is therefore expected to remain subdued, with the result that cash      
flow and yield will be the predominant determinants of property returns         
during this period.                                                             
UK banks continue to be net negative lenders to the property sector,            
effectively putting a limit on short term capital growth.  More positively,     
Jones Lang Lasalle recently published an estimate that equity investors         
currently have more than GBP 52 billion earmarked for the UK commercial         
property market.  This fresh equity could materially alleviate any short-to-    
medium-term refinancing pressures for commercial property loans, and support    
UK commercial property prices.                                                  
In Germany and Switzerland the economic recovery continues to gain momentum     
and the European Central Bank has commenced the tightening phase with a 25      
basis point increase announced on 7 April 2011.  Properties held by the Group   
in these geographical regions continue to perform well.                         
In Australia the economic recovery is proceeding strongly with the Central      
Bank already having increased interest rates four times since the interest      
rate cycle bottomed.                                                            
Prospects                                                                       
As a consequence of the emergence from the deep recession caused by the         
global financial crisis (albeit it at different rates in different countries    
and regions), the ultra-loose monetary policy implemented by the world`s        
leading central banks is expected to be phased out in the months and years      
ahead.                                                                          
The higher nominal interest rate environment, together with higher inflation    
and government austerity measures, will be the biggest factors influencing      
property returns.  The Investment Manager, Redefine International Fund          
Managers ("RIFM"), believes that the Group`s current investment portfolio is    
well diversified and defensive; and is well placed to weather these short       
term pressures and provide solid returns to shareholders in the medium to       
long term.                                                                      
Factors such as rental indexations to the Consumer Price Index and the Retail   
price Index as well as long term fixed rate debt and lease contracts will       
benefit the Group during the economic adjustment period ahead.                  
Economic growth is expected to revert to trend once the austerity and other     
measures have had time to feed through the system.                              
On a more positive note, the forecasts for hotel income in the period ahead     
are very encouraging and hence bode well for RI plc`s annual operating lease    
review of its investment in the hotel property portfolio.                       
PriceWaterhouseCoopers LLP ("PwC") in their recent "UK Hotels Forecast 2011     
and 2012" make the following comment:                                           
"... the performance for 2010 was better than our original forecast, closing    
an exceptional year for London with overall Revenue per available room          
("RevPAR") growth of 11.4%.  Given the better than expected finish to 2010,     
our 2011 forecast for London is now for slightly lower RevPAR growth of 8.3%,   
reflecting harder comparatives and above average levels of new supply; slower   
growth but no re-Olympic dip.                                                   
We have introduced some new analysis this time showing how performance          
compares to a 22 year long term real RevPAR average. This shows that London     
has remained above the long term average of GBP 83.20 throughout the downturn   
(albeit only just in 2009) and is now heading into very positive territory."

2.   Significant accounting policies                                            
The accounting policies applied by the Group in these condensed             
    consolidated interim financial statements are the same as those applied     
    by the Group in its audited financial statements as at and for the year     
    ended 31 August 2010, except for the additional accounting policies         
noted below:                                                                
    Capital instrument                                                          
    A financial instrument or its component parts is classified on initial      
    recognition as a financial liability, a financial asset or an equity        
instrument in accordance with the substance of the contractual              
    arrangement.                                                                
    An instrument is classified as equity where there is no contractual         
    obligation to deliver cash or another financial asset to another party,     
or to exchange financial assets or financial liabilities with another       
    party under potentially unfavourable conditions (for the issuer of the      
    instrument) or where the instrument will or may be settled for a fixed      
    number of the entity`s own equity instruments.                              
Equity instruments are recognised initially at their fair value with any    
    directly attributable costs allocated to the instrument. The equity         
    instrument is not re-measured subsequent to initial recognition.            
    Payments in relation to the capital instrument are deemed to be share       
based payments and are recorded in the statement of comprehensive income    
    due to the unavoidable nature of the obligation.  See note 18 for           
    further details.                                                            
    Restructured debt                                                           
A financial liability is derecognised when it is extinguished (i.e. it      
    is discharged, cancelled or expires) which may happen when a payment is     
    made to the lender, the borrower legally is released from primary           
    responsibility for the financial liability or where there is an exchange    
of debt instruments with substantially different terms or a substantial     
    modification of the terms of an existing debt instrument.                   
    Any difference between the carrying amount of the original liability and    
    the consideration paid is recognised in profit or loss. The                 
consideration paid includes non-financial assets transferred and the        
    assumption of liabilities, including the new modified financial             
    liability. Any new financial liability recognised is measured initially     
    at fair value. Any costs or fees incurred are recognised as part of the     
gain or loss on extinguishment and do not adjust the carrying amount of     
    the new liability.                                                          
3.   Significant accounting judgements, estimates and assumptions               
    Investment property valuation                                               
The property valuations continue to be prepared in a period of market       
    uncertainty. The current turmoil in the world`s financial markets has       
    resulted in commercial and residential properties selling in much           
    reduced quantities with virtually little or no market activity in some      
areas. Many vendors are choosing not to go to the market until              
    conditions improve. Many purchasers are choosing not to buy now in the      
    expectation that market conditions will continue to deteriorate and they    
    will be able to purchase more favourably in the future. Other               
transactions are failing due to the current difficulty in funding           
    acquisitions. The lack of market activity and the resulting lack of         
    market evidence means that it is generally not possible to value            
    properties with as high a degree of certainty as would be the case in a     
more stable market with a good level of market evidence.                    
    The best evidence of fair value is current prices in an active market       
    for similar lease and other contracts. In the absence of such               
    information, the Group determines the amount within a range of              
reasonable estimates.                                                       
    The Group considers information from a variety of sources including:        
    -    independent valuers;                                                   
    -    current prices in an active market for properties of a different       
nature, condition or location, adjusted for those differences;         
    -    recent prices from similar properties in less active markets, with     
         adjustments to reflect any changes in economic conditions;             
    -    discounted cash flow projections based on reliable estimates of        
future cash flows, derived from the terms of any existing leases       
         and from external evidence such as current market rents for similar    
         properties in the same location and condition, and using discount      
         rates that reflect current market assessments.                         
4.   Taxation                                                                   
    The Group is exempt from all forms of taxation in Jersey, including         
    income, capital gains and withholding taxes. In jurisdictions other than    
    Jersey, foreign taxes will, in some cases, be withheld at source on         
dividends and interest received by the Group. Other than Germany,           
    Switzerland and, as described below certain UK capital gains, gains         
    derived by the Group in such jurisdictions will generally be exempt from    
    foreign income or withholding taxes at source.                              
Income tax expense                                                          
    The Group invests in UK property and therefore is liable to income tax      
    in the UK on the net rental profits. The current rate of UK income tax      
    for a non-resident company is 20%. Based on current UK law, certain         
joint ventures in the Group will be subject to UK capital gains tax, or     
    corporation tax on capital gains, on the realisation of UK investment       
    property gains.                                                             
    The Group invests in Swiss property and therefore is liable to cantonal     
and federal taxes in Switzerland. The rates depend largely on the canton    
    in which the property is situated and the property values. The effective    
    rates of tax range from 22% to 25%.                                         
    The Group also invests in German properties held either in corporates or    
partnerships. The effective rate of tax ranges from 18.463% to 25% and      
    the rate of capital gains tax on future disposals ranges from 15.825% to    
    20%.                                                                        
    Provision has been made for deferred capital gains tax in all relevant      
entities, where taxable temporary differences arise.                        
    All current year taxes arise in jurisdictions outside Jersey.               
    The Group`s investment in the Australian resident Cromwell Property         
    Group is held through an Irish Section 110 company. Un-franked dividends    
received from the Cromwell Group are subject to an Australian               
    withholding tax of 7.5%.                                                    
    Deferred taxation                                                           
    As the majority of the Group`s assets (owned through subsidiary and         
jointly controlled entities) are currently reflected at fair values         
    below their purchase prices, and a significant portion of property          
    assets are owned by companies in zero capital gains tax jurisdictions,      
    the consequences of recovery through use and ultimately sale creates a      
deferred tax asset.                                                         
    The deferred tax asset is limited to the amount of any deferred tax         
    liability raised, being that portion of the deferred tax asset that is      
    recoverable. The net effect of GBP nil is therefore reflected in the        
Consolidated Statement of Financial Position.                               
    Recovery of these deferred tax assets is dependent on the generation of     
    sufficient future taxable income. In order to recognise an asset, it        
    must be probable that deductible temporary differences in excess of         
existing taxable temporary differences will be available at the date the    
    taxable differences reverse.                                                
    The most significant asset in this case is investment property, which is    
    expected to be recovered through a combination of use (rental to third      
parties) and ultimately by sale. In determining the amount of deferred      
    tax to be calculated, accounting standards require:                         
    i) the revaluation of land to be separated from that of the buildings       
    and deferred tax to be computed using the consequences of sale; and         
ii) in respect of the buildings, management is required to estimate the     
    expected period of use until sale and an estimated sales value              
    (residual). The temporary difference is then split between a use and a      
    sale component and the respective tax consequences applied to each          
component.

18.  Capital instrument                                                         
As part of the Aviva debt restructuring RI plc has entered into a GBP 13    
    million facility (the "convertible loan") with Aviva. The capital           
    instrument incurs a charge of 6% per annum, which is rolled up until        
    payment at the Company`s discretion or conversion. The capital plus         
rolled up charge is repayable at the Company`s discretion in cash or        
    through conversion to shares 3 years after the date of the agreement or     
    on any earlier date if there is an event of default.                        
    Should the capital instrument together with charges not be repaid, RI       
plc will be required to issue shares ("conversion shares") to discharge     
    the outstanding amount due, the number of which is calculated by            
    dividing the outstanding amount by 50 pence per ordinary share in RI        
    plc.                                                                        
The new capital instrument is an equity instrument under IAS 32 as it is    
    to be settled in either cash or a fixed number of equity shares at the      
    discretion of the company. The fixed number of shares to be issued          
    changes over time but is fully predetermined based on the time the          
company chooses to settle the instrument. The additional shares that        
    arise over time are charged to profit or loss in each period as a share     
    based payment charge and is credited to the equity reserve.
